Why the Definite Integral is Gaining Attention in the US
The US economy is driven by innovation and technological advancements. As businesses and organizations strive to stay competitive, they require reliable mathematical tools to make informed decisions. The definite integral, with its ability to model and analyze complex systems, has become a valuable asset in this pursuit. From optimizing supply chains to predicting stock prices, the definite integral is an essential component of data-driven decision-making.

The definite integral, also known as the Riemann sum, calculates the area under a curve between two specific points. The indefinite integral, on the other hand, represents the antiderivative of a function, which can be used to find the definite integral.
